  • Patent number: 4500868
    Abstract: An automotive driving instruction system which comprises a plurality of sensors including a vehicle speed sensor etc. mounted at various parts of the automobile, a computer for reading the outputs of the sensors for calculating the driving conditions of the automobile, and a replaceable external memory unit. The computer calculates a plurality of values representing the driving conditions of the automobile on the basis of the outputs of the sensors, and controls to generate an alarm when any of the values thus calculated becomes to corresponding one of a plurality of predetermined values. Also, the accumulated value of the alarms and the respective accumulated values of the alarms for each of causes of alarming are stored in the external memory unit. At the end of a driving, the external memory unit is demounted, so that any habits of the driver is determined from the data stored in the external memory unit to contribute to the correction thereof.

  • Patent number: 4465158
    Abstract: A vehicle driver's seat is equipped with an electromagnetically operated vibrator arranged in its back-rest to be activated by energization of an electric control circuit for periodically supplying an electric current to the vibrator from a vehicle battery. A safety device for the driver's seat comprises a parking brake switch arranged between the electric control circuit and the battery to be opened during the inoperative condition of a parking brake of the vehicle and to be closed in response to operation of the parking brake, and an additional control circuit for energizing the electric control circuit in response to closing of the switch to activate the vibrator during arrest of the vehicle and for deenergizing the electric control circuit in response to opening of the switch to deactivate the vibrator during movement of the vehicle.
